According to an award winning author currently in Cyprus, it is people that have to change not the planet
IN THESE troubled times of war, famine, disease and global climate change it is not surprising there is a lot of talk about the end of the world.
From a religious perspective, fundamentalist Christians believe we are already in the seven years of tribulation or the ‘end times’ and are preparing for the Antichrist, Armageddon, the Rapture and the Second Coming of Jesus. They say the end of the world will happen in the next few years.
Scientists, on the other hand, struggle to work out what is really causing global warming and continue to try and ascertain whether the planet may be destroyed by these internal dangers or by external phenomena such as asteroids or comets. They say it could be hundreds, if not thousands, of years before the world ends.
If one turns to a combination of spirituality and science, a third scenario emerges: not the “end of the world” but rather the “end of the world as we know it”. The date? December 21, 2012, according to the Mayan calendar and other ancient and prophetic time frames.
American-based author and columnist for United Press International, Jean-Claude Koven, a participant in this weekend’s Mind, Body, Spirit exhibition, addresses the issue in his award-winning book Going Deeper: How to Make Sense of Your Life When Your Life Makes No Sense.
In his introduction, Koven says if you are deeply saddened by the way humans treat each other, suffer from allergies and other sensitivities, feel somewhat alienated, even from friends and loving family, find yourself thinking that UFOs and channelling might be true, are more comfortable with plants or animals than with people, have a sense that you came here to do something important, “you may be one of the 70 million Wanderers who are here to assist with the impending shift.”
“The world isn’t going to end but the geometry is going to change to the point that if we were going to make the shift right now the vast majority of people could not take the light quotient. It’s a completely different vibration,” said Koven.
Essentially, what Koven is saying is that Planet Earth is speeding up and is headed for an area in the universe where a faster light energy vibrates.
Some call it the Fourth Dimension.
But because physical matter, including the human body, exists on what is called the Third Dimension, which vibrates at a much lower speed, it cannot handle the faster intake of light particles unless the human race raises its consciousness to that level.
The more elevated the level of consciousness, the higher the density of the person, allowing them to exist in that higher density. Koven said he once had a glimpse into fourth density. “It was so bright that it was uncomfortably bright,” he said.
Referring to 2012 he said; “I look at all that and I think how can I buy into it but it's actually a very real physical astronomical date where there is a perfect alignment, and where there is an opening in the cosmos that aligns with the central sun of our galaxy.
“It has come up in so many apparently different and disparate belief systems and teachings, and they call criss-cross that this particular moment in time. Let me act as if this is true. Do I know it to be true, absolutely not but it’s akin to a vast train station, and what will happen will depend on your existing light quotient. As best as I can put it together... we spin at a fantastic rate of knots. We are advancing towards it and as we move faster the illusion is that time is speeding up to zero point, which is the 21 December 2012 in all of the teachings.”
In one of his recent columns, Koven said the forces we are all experiencing now are real but are occurring not to destroy us but to prompt us to shift to a new level of development. “We are being invited to shift along with mother Earth and her sister planets. Our bodies feel it, our sleep patterns reflect it, our thoughts are driven by it, and our awakening consciousness demands that we resonate with it. We are each caught in a compelling current that we can ultimately either resist or join. If we choose to join and ride it, we become willing participants in our own transformation into a higher state of being.”
Koven backs up his view with scientific facts relating to recent changes in our solar system. He said the North Pole has already wandered some 1,100km into the Arctic Ocean and significant changes have been recorded in the earth’s gravity field that results in increased volcanic and tectonic activity.
He also cites a recent article in the Observer that talks about a clandestine report the US government has received from the Pentagon warning major European cities will be sunk beneath rising seas as Britain is plunged into a "Siberian" climate. Nuclear conflict, mega-droughts, famine and widespread rioting will erupt across the world.
The document predicts that abrupt climate change could bring the planet to the edge of anarchy as countries develop a nuclear threat to defend and secure dwindling food, water and energy supplies, and that the threat to global stability vastly eclipses that of terrorism.
Koven says the mission of the Wanderers is to help evolve the consciousness of humanity during this time of transition so that as many as possible, if they so choose, can live on the new fourth density Earth.
“What I try to sell very hard is awareness and what you do with it is up to you. I have no ism or ology that lasts more than ten minutes. That’s a tough sell for me. The other thing I try to do for people is rekindle curiosity. Those are the two things that if I had a wish would be my wish for people,” he said.
“If your purpose is here to serve, you will know and I am only happy when I’m in service. It isn’t a doing, it’s a being. I’m constantly at odds with the people who get together and hold hands and meditate and light candles and go on vigils and send out prayers for the planet. It’s not working because what needs to change is not the planet. It’s you. It’s me.”
